The Black Princesses of Ghana will know their opponents for the 2022 FIFA Under-20 Women's World Cup on Thursday, May 5, 2022.
The Princesses booked their ticket to the tournament after defeating Zambia, Uganda and Ethiopia.
This year's tournament, which will be the 10th edition will involve sixteen teams from different parts of the world competing for the ultimate prize.
Nigeria will be the other country joining Ghana on the ticket of Africa.
